Phulasarapali - Asika, Ganjam

Phulasarapali is a village situated in the Asika tehsil of Ganjam district, Odisha. It is located approximately 45 km from the tehsil headquarters in Asika and around 62 km from the district headquarters in Chatrapur. Chadhyapalli serves as the Gram Panchayat for Phulasarapali village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Phulasarapali is 411247. The village covers a total geographical area of 81 hectares and falls under the 761110 pincode. Asika is the nearest town, located about 5 km away.

Phulasarapali village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Aska Assembly and Parliamentary constituency.

Population of Phulasarapali

According to the 2011 Census, Phulasarapali village had a total population of 922 people, including 467 males and 455 females, living in 196 households. The sex ratio was 974 females per 1,000 males. The overall literacy rate was 85.20%, with male literacy at 96.06% and female literacy at 74.24%. The Scheduled Caste (SC) population was 174.

Transport and Connectivity of Phulasarapali

Phulasarapali is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ws.
